Who Uses Coaching and What Issues Are Addressed?
Personal, professional, and organizational clients use coaching to get to their next level of best. Coaching is an ongoing relationship between the coach and the client, focusing on helping the client define and take action toward the realization of their visions, goals, and dreams. Coaching uses a process of inquiry and personal discovery to build the client’s level of awareness and responsibility. The coach provides the client with structure, support, and feedback to motivate the person to achieve the greatest possible fulfillment.

Personal Issues
Individuals hire a coach when they are disorganized, low on motivation, highly stressed, and pressured by lack of time and energy.

Professional Issues
Professionals hire a coach when they are seeking achievement of lofty goals and going from success to significance.

Organizational Issues
Organizational coaching is the process of transforming good work groups to great work groups, and beyond. A coach is hired by an organization to be an honest critic and a fierce supporter, to eliminate problems by illuminating solutions.
